Although ProtectingAmerica.org’s co-chairs claim in their Aug. 19 Other Views column, Still not prepared 20 years after Hurricane Andrew, that more should be done to prepare for massive storms, their plan does absolutely nothing to solve the problems they have documented.
Using the anniversary of Andrew to argue for subsidized insurance is confusing because the claims related to that storm were completely paid by the private sector.
Leaving all Americans on the hook for disasters would only create another costly subsidy for U.S. taxpayers.
